Job Title:

Senior Engineer, Customer Quality Engineering

Job Description:

THE ROLE:

Entegris is currently seeking an onsite Senior Engineer, Quality Engineering to join our Technical, Quality Engineering family at our San Luis Obispo, California location.  

 

As a Senior Customer Quality Engineer, you will support the gas purification business within the APS Division and play a critical role across multiple semiconductor-related organizations. You will works in a highly dynamic, cross-functional environment, collaborating closely with customers, internal Entegris teams, and supplier partners. This role carries high visibility and impact, requiring strong communication and presentation skills, a calm and assertive presence, and the ability to effectively manage multiple, frequently changing priorities. 

WHAT YOU'LL DO:

  • Lead cross-functional teams to fix engineering & business problems utilizing 8D problem solving methodology and implement robust corrective/preventive actions (CAPAs) 

  • Champion escalation management efforts, coordinating between stakeholders and applying project management techniques to align company capabilities with customer requirements 

  • Develop and maintain quality dashboards/reports and non-conformance tracking systems 

  • Be responsible for supporting customer-facing activities like quality reviews, audits, scorecard reviews and ensuring stable product performance through effective customer engagement 

  • Be a data-driven, hands-on engineer performing trend analysis of defects that enhance our risk-based thinking culture 

  • Support NPI readiness reviews for quality requirements like Control plans, V&Qs and design / process / change FMEAs 

  • Support plan initiatives related to audits, safety & continuous improvements, process control systems, metrology/instrumentation, and change management activities especially PCN reporting and approvals 

  • Demonstrates willingness to complete miscellaneous tasks as assigned in support of the larger organization and site production goals 

  • Be a leader in directing and advancing the Entegris Way quality mindset in accordance with defined policies and procedures and influence without direct authority 

  • Demonstrate excellence in planning, execution, discipline, learning, leadership, and teamwork (exemplify Entegris PACE values) 

  • Ability to travel as needed to support training, global operations and customer engagements 

  • Any other duties as assigned.  

WHAT WE SEEK:

  • Bachelor of Science Degree in Mechanical or Electronic Engineering, Semiconductor Engineering, or a related technical field  

  • 4-6 years of professional work experience in a related engineering discipline ideally in Quality Assurance Engineering  

  • Proven, in-depth experience applying root cause analysis techniques and driving effective CAPA implementation through verification 

  • Experience with quality tools, methodologies and standards (e.g., FMEA, Control Plans, Lean Six Sigma, ISO standards etc.) and statistical quality control (SQC) tools/methods 

  • Understanding of quality systems, product lifecycle management, and manufacturing processes 

  • Competent Microsoft Office, ERP systems skills (SAP strongly desired) and at least familiarity with data visualization skills (Power BI strongly desired)  

  • Excellent analytical, organizational and verbal & written communication skills 

  • Six Sigma Green Belt or equivalent 

  • Highly self-motivated and proficient in speaking, reading, writing and/or understanding English  

OUTSTANDING CANDIDATES WILL HAVE: 

  • Master’s degree in Engineering, Quality Management, or a related technical field  

  • Certification(s) such as ASQ CQE / CSSBB / CQIA 

  • Semiconductor industry work experience in areas of quality, process, equipment or materials 

  • Proven work experience in customer-facing quality roles and/or successfully leading customer quality related initiatives

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
